Alice Ting
Professor of Genetics, of Biology and, by courtesy, of Chemistry
On Leave from 09/22/2025 To 06/10/2026Current Research and Scholarly InterestsWe develop chemogenetic and optogenetic technologies for probing and manipulating protein networks, cellular RNA, and the function of mitochondria and the mammalian brain. Our technologies draw from protein engineering, directed evolution, computational design, chemical biology, organic synthesis, microscopy, and genomics.

Artem A. Trotsyuk, Ph.D.
Postdoctoral Scholar, Genetics
BioDr. Artem A. Trotsyuk is an AI Fellow in the Department of Genetics at Stanford University and an AI Special Projects Fellow at the Hoover Institution. He earned his PhD in Bioengineering and a Master’s in Computer Science with an AI specialization at Stanford, under the supervision of Dr. Geoffrey Gurtner in the Department of Surgery. He was co-advised by Dr. Zhenan Bao (Chemical Engineering), Dr. Russ Altman (Bioengineering and Medicine), and Dr. Michael Snyder (Genetics). His doctoral research focused on developing a smart bandage that integrates a closed-loop AI processing system for wound sensing and therapeutic delivery. His current work centers on evaluating AI tools in biomedicine, as well as special projects related to security, intent capture, and persona modeling.

Anne Villeneuve
Berthold and Belle N. Guggenhime Professor and Professor of Developmental Biology and of Genetics
Current Research and Scholarly InterestsMechanisms underlying homologous chromosome pairing, DNA recombination and chromosome remodeling during meiosis, using the nematode Caenorhabditis elegans as an experimental system. High-resolution 3-D imaging of dynamic reorganization of chromosome architecture. Role of protease inhibitors in regulating sperm activation.

Elisa Mariel Visher
Postdoctoral Scholar, Genetics
Current Research and Scholarly InterestsElisa Visher is broadly interested in the (co)evolution of life history strategies, niche breadth, diversification, and adaptability. They use mostly experimental evolution methods in microbial systems to test the predictions and assumptions of theoretical literature. Currently, they am especially interested in understanding the genetics of trade-offs in microbes to better understand patterns of diversity in nature and constraints to adaptation.

Douglas Vollrath
Professor of Genetics and, by courtesy, of Ophthalmology
On Partial Leave from 09/01/2025 To 02/28/2026Current Research and Scholarly InterestsThe Vollrath lab works to uncover molecular mechanisms relevant to the health and pathology of the outer retina. We study metabolic and other cellular interactions between the glial-like retinal pigment epithelium (RPE) and adjacent photoreceptors, with the goals of understanding the pathogenesis of photoreceptor degenerative diseases such as age-related macular degeneration and retinitis pigmentosa, and developing therapies.
